Who cares?
There are plenty of options of churches both in England and overseas for those who want to continue believing in the Christian faith as we’ve received it from Christ and the apostles and those who wish to innovate on it.
There’s a lot of choice for everyone and if there are genuine irreconcilable differences over subjects like sexual ethics, gender and so on, it is better that people have the freedom to go their separate ways.
The Anglican Communion has been deeply divided since 2003 and the election of Gene Robinson as Bishop in New Hampshire and this just is a step further on that trajectory.
The issues seem to be more over sexual ethics and her stance on Living in Love and Faith than her being a woman.
